Directions. In a large straight-sided skillet or pot, cover chicken and onion with water by 1/2 inch; season generously with salt. Bring to a boil over high; cover, reduce heat to medium-low, and cook 5 minutes. Remove skillet from heat and let stand, covered, until chicken is cooked through (an instant-read thermometer should read 160 degrees ...

Jun 6, 2023 · Directions. In a skillet or saucepan just large enough to hold chicken in 1 layer, combine chicken, wine, aromatics and salt; add cold water to cover by 1 in. Bring to a boil. Reduce heat to low; simmer, covered, until a thermometer reads 170°, 15-20 minutes. Here’s what you need to know: Begin by placing your raw, boneless, skinless chicken breasts in a wide, shallow pan. Cover with water. Add cold water to the pan and fill until the chicken breasts are fully submerged. Add the bay leaf, peppercorns and garlic. Bring the water gently up to temperature over medium heat.Reduce the water to a simmer and add the chicken. It's a good idea to use a pair of tongs to place the chicken in the pot to make sure the hot water doesn't splash you. After 10 minutes, turn off the stovetop, flip over the chicken, and leave it in the simmering water for another 15 minutes. Turn the stove to medium heat to bring the water to a slight boil. Reduce the heat to low, cover the pot and let the chicken simmer for about 20 minutes. Cooking it slowly is what will help it get nice and juicy instead of overcooked and tough. Step 4: check for doneness.
